Resource Allocation of Multiple Base Stations for Throughput Enhancement in UAV Relay Networks

Sang Han

Abstract: An un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V), with the advantages of mobility and easy deployment, serves as a relay node in wireless networks, which are known as UAV relay networks (URNs), to support user equipment that is out of service range (Uo) or does not have a direct communication link from/to the base station (BS) due to severe blockage.
